Web23 feb. 2024 · Jersey City Landlord Tenant Rights Jersey City has rent control ordinances that set standards for what counts as an “allowable increase” and what steps must be taken by the landlord if they plan to increase rent. This ordinance also bans rent increases from taking place during the term of a lease. You can read more here.
